About Department

Department of Personnel (DOP) deals with all matters related to personnel administration in the State which includes recruitment, appointment and promotions of State Service Officers, Posting of All India Services Officers and State Service Officers.  Establishment matters of IAS/IPS/IFS/RAS/Rajasthan Secretariat Service Officers, Administrative Officers, Office Superintendent, Ministerial Staff, and Fourth Class Employees posted in various departments are also looked  after by the Department of personnel.

Department of Personnel acts as a guide to various departments in matters such as service rules and conduct rules.  Framing of Rules, amendments in keeping with the changing times to bring about efficient administration.  DOP is also responsible for supervision, monitoring and review of work related to enforcing accountability including cases of corruption and mis-conduct of All India Services Officers.  Apart from efforts to improve efficiency  and accountability the department also looks after welfare of employees, recognition of various employees unions, reservation for SC/ST/OBC, Physically Handicapped, Ex-servicemen.  The department also functions as the administrative department of the Lokayukta set up under the provisions of Rajasthan Lokayukta and Up-Lokayukta Act, Rajasthan Public Service Commission and Rajasthan Civil Services Appellate Tribunal.

Department of personnel is headed by Secretary to the Government who is supported by eight Deputy Secretaries, twelve Assistant Secretaries including one Registrar, eighteen Section Officers, one Chief Accounts Officer, two ALRs, two HLAs and about 500 Ministerial and other staff.

Department of Personnel (A-3)

DOP (A-3) deals with the matters related to disciplinary proceedings against State Service officers.  There are three Deputy Secretaries.  Various departments are divided among them.
  • Disciplinary matters against :-
    - Officers belonging to IAS/IPS/IFS
    - Officers belonging to the State Services where the appointing authority is the   Government.
  • Complaints regarding corruption etc. in respect of :
    - Officers belonging to IAS/IPS/IFS
    - Officers belonging to the State Services where the appointing authority is the Government
  • Rajasthan Civil services (Classification, control and Appeal) Rules.
  • Rajasthan Civil Services (Conduct) Rules.
  • All matters related to the Lokayukta Sachivalaya except grant of loan/advances to its officers
  • Prosecution sanction in respect of :-
    - Officers belonging to IAS/IPS/IFS
    - Officers belonging to the State Services where the appointing authority is the Government
  • Rajasthan Disciplinary Proceedings (Summoning witnesses and prosecution of Documents) Rules.
  • The Rajasthan Lokayukta and Up-Lokayukta Act, 1973 and the Rajasthan Lokayukta (Conditions of Services Rules.
